The price to earnings ratio is calculated by taking the latest closing price and dividing it by the most recent earnings per share (EPS) number. The PE ratio is a simple way to assess whether a stock is over or under valued and is the most widely used valuation measure. Dolby Laboratories PE ratio as of April 22, 2024 is 31.65.

Dolby Laboratories, Inc. specializes in audio noise reduction and audio encoding/compression. The company offers state-of-the-art audio, imaging, and voice technologies that revolutionize entertainment and communications at theaters, home, work and mobile devices. Also, the company designs and manufactures audio and imaging products including digital cinema servers and other products for film production, cinema, television, broadcast and other entertainment industries. Moreover, Dolby offers a host of services for supporting theatrical and television production for cinema exhibition, broadcast and home entertainment. This apart, it serves film studios, content creators, post-production facilities, cinema operators, broadcasters and video game designers. The products of the company are sold directly to the end users and through dealers and distributors as well. A majority of the company's revenues are derived from the licensing of audio technologies.
